Wadley enjoys a temperate climate with an average annual temperature of 61°F (16°C). Winters average 43°F in January while summers reach 78°F in July. The area gets 304 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 59.7 inches. The area receives 1.6 inches of snow annually.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 41.

Monthly Weather
| Month | Avg Temperature | Precipitation | Summary |
|---|---|---|---|
| January | 43°F (6°C) | 5.5 in | Coldest |
| February | 46°F (8°C) | 5.6 in | |
| March | 54°F (12°C) | 6.6 in | Wettest |
| April | 61°F (16°C) | 5.1 in | |
| May | 68°F (20°C) | 4.4 in | |
| June | 75°F (24°C) | 4.1 in | |
| July | 78°F (26°C) | 5.5 in | Warmest |
| August | 78°F (26°C) | 3.6 in | |
| September | 73°F (23°C) | 3.6 in | |
| October | 62°F (17°C) | 3.2 in | Driest |
| November | 53°F (12°C) | 4.2 in | |
| December | 46°F (8°C) | 5.4 in |
Wadley has a seasonal temperature swing of 35°F / from 43°F in January to 78°F in July. Total annual precipitation is 56.8 inches, with March being the wettest month (6.6") and October the driest (3.2").
